#335276 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#335276 is composed of 20% red, 32.2%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.8%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 212.2 degrees, a saturation of 39.6% and a lightness of 33.1%. #335276 color hex could be obtained by blending #66a4ec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#335276

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040608 is the darkest color, while #fafbfd is the lightest one.
